Reply from Chipsaway

Thank you for your enquiry and photo.

Unfortunately this is not something that I would be confident in repairing. I've previously tried to repair dents to motorhome's and caravan's and the end result hass never really been to my satisfaction. This type of work is more suitable for a bodyshop.

Sorry I couldn't be of assistance on this occasion.

Thought the reply would be useful to other Funsters
